Swift 是一种由苹果公司开发的编程语言,主要用于开发 iOS、iPadOS、watchOS 和 macOS 应用程序。以下是 Swift 语言的一些特点:
1. 类型安全:Swift 强制类型检查,这有助于减少运行时错误。
2. 简洁性:Swift 语法简洁,易于阅读和编写。
3. 性能:Swift 的性能与 C++ 相当,但比 Objective-C 更好。
4. 安全性:Swift 提供了许多安全特性,如自动内存管理、空值检查和逃逸闭包。
5. 交互性:Swift 支持编译时运行,这使得调试和测试更加容易。
6. 模块化:Swift 支持模块化,这使得代码组织更加清晰。
7. 开源:Swift 是开源的,这意味着任何人都可以查看、修改和分发它。
8. 跨平台:虽然 Swift 主要用于苹果平台,但也可以用于跨平台开发。
Swift 的语法类似于 Objective-C,但更现代、更强大。它结合了 Objective-C 的易用性和 C++ 的性能。Swift 的设计目标是易于学习、快速迭代和高效执行。